Crapped out after a couple of months of minimal use!
I would have given it more stars, because it's otherwise a decent device, but I bought two, and one has already crapped out -- and I only used it once!! When I plug it into a USB port, it sits there for awhile, drawing only about 80mA, Then, after awhile, the red light comes on. Still drawing only around 80mA I let it sit for several days, and still with the red light and the 80mA "charge" rate. I tried plugging the other one into the same connector, using the same cable [the one that came with the unit], and the red light comes on immediately, and the current zips up to around 800mA [or so]. And, not that much later, the light is green [a few hours]!So, it's not the USB port [I tried several others], and it's not the cable [I tried several others], it's the Novobeam!!The postage to send it back will cost about as much as the replacement cost, so the reality is, I paid around $8 for a small, dim, red lantern that uses too much power for that function!!!

Functional, but problematic switching
The way it switches is annoying as heck. I use it to power the WiFi cameras I use for security purposes in my house, so they have a battery backup in case someone unplugs my house (it's an RV with power easily accessible outside). These battery packs don't have physical on/off switches, so they turn on based on whether you have a device plugged in or not...but, if you plug in a device while the battery pack is plugged in to an outlet, it won't turn on. So, you have to unplug it from the wall, plug in your device, and then plug it back into the wall (at least it stays on when doing this little dance, otherwise they would be literally useless for me).If you will never be using them when they're plugged into wall power, you'll never have reason to complain about this, and they seem to work OK in that situation. I wish they had a simple hardware switch to turn them off and on, though, and eventually I may replace these with some that do. They're cheap and they work, though, so I guess that's worthwhile.
